Bobbi Lee (Dettor) Kovacic, 69, of Aliquippa, formerly of Hopewell Township, passed away peacefully on July 17, 2026.

Born on August 6,1956  in Rochester, Pennsylvania, she was the beloved daughter of the late Robert P. and Myrtle A. (Wilson) Dettor.

Bobbi was a loving mother to Stacy Corin and a proud grandmother to Michael and Calysta. She was preceded in death by her beloved grandson, Chase D. Hayes, whose memory she carried close to her heart. She is also survived by many cherished nieces and nephews.

She is lovingly remembered by her siblings, Donna Sweene, Merle Kirby, Glen and Joanne Cripe, Angela and Kevin Jones, and Paul and Deborah Dettor, along with many extended family members and dear friends.

Bobbi found joy in the simple pleasures of life. She loved spending time reading, tending to her garden, listening to music, singing, and playing the keyboard. She also enjoyed making crafts and was happiest when surrounded by family and friends. Bobbi especially expressed her love through cooking, always welcoming others with a warm meal and a caring heart. Her kindness, generosity, and gentle spirit made everyone feel at home in her presence.

Bobbi will be remembered for her loving heart, her unwavering devotion to those she loved, and the countless memories she created with family and friends. She will be deeply missed by all who had the privilege of knowing her.
